Subject: [gentoo-releng] Perl in stage building
Date: Thu, 15 Jul 2004 05:47:40 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<40F652BC.10000@gentoo.org> (raw)
This is proving to be rather strange, but I'm getting huge packages like
perl dragged into stage1 and stage2 builds. This is assumingly caused
by autoconf's dep on perl, but someone tell me if I've just got a broken
catalyst setup, or is it normal for a stage2 build to be needing to
merge 51 packages, libperl/perl included?
